新聞中心
標簽來設(shè)置日期。,,“html,,“HTML HTML5日期字段和Safari中的占位文本

成都創(chuàng)新互聯(lián)是一家專注于成都網(wǎng)站建設(shè)、網(wǎng)站制作與策劃設(shè)計,忻城網(wǎng)站建設(shè)哪家好?成都創(chuàng)新互聯(lián)做網(wǎng)站,專注于網(wǎng)站建設(shè)十載,網(wǎng)設(shè)計領(lǐng)域的專業(yè)建站公司;建站業(yè)務(wù)涵蓋:忻城等地區(qū)。忻城做網(wǎng)站價格咨詢:13518219792
在HTML5中,可以使用元素來創(chuàng)建一個日期字段,在某些瀏覽器(如Safari)中,當用戶點擊日期字段時,可能會顯示一些默認的占位文本。
下面是一個示例代碼,演示如何在HTML5中創(chuàng)建日期字段并解決Safari中的占位文本問題:
HTML5 日期字段和 Safari 中的占位文本
在上面的示例中,我們首先使用元素創(chuàng)建了一個日期字段,我們使用JavaScript獲取該元素,并添加了兩個事件監(jiān)聽器:一個用于處理focus事件,另一個用于處理blur事件。
當用戶點擊日期字段時,會觸發(fā)focus事件,在事件處理程序中,我們檢查瀏覽器是否為Safari,如果是Safari瀏覽器,我們將日期字段的文本顏色設(shè)置為透明,從而隱藏占位文本,當用戶離開日期字段時,將觸發(fā)blur事件,在事件處理程序中,我們將文本顏色恢復(fù)為黑色。
通過以上方法,我們可以在HTML5日期字段中解決Safari瀏覽器中的占位文本問題。
相關(guān)問題與解答:
1、Q: 為什么在Safari瀏覽器中會出現(xiàn)占位文本?
A: Safari瀏覽器在某些情況下會顯示默認的占位文本,這是由于瀏覽器對日期字段的處理方式不同所致,為了解決這個問題,我們可以使用JavaScript來隱藏占位文本。
2、Q: 除了Safari瀏覽器外,還有哪些瀏覽器可能顯示占位文本?
A: 除了Safari瀏覽器之外,其他一些舊版本的瀏覽器也可能顯示默認的占位文本,在使用HTML5日期字段時,最好使用JavaScript進行兼容性處理。
分享文章:html中日期怎么設(shè)置
文章源于:http://www.5511xx.com/article/coihojd.html


咨詢
建站咨詢
